The Air Above Our Heads: The Growth Of Ambient Social Networking - TechCrunch

The Air Above Our Heads: The Growth Of Ambient Social Networking
TechCrunch
Ambient social networking apps help you see information about the people around you. If you happen to meet someone using one of these apps, that's great. But it's not about that. Most of the time, you're probably not focused on trying to meet new people.
